Job description

A rare opportunity to join a high-performing and exceptionally collaborative Capital Markets team within a globally respected investment firm. Based in beautiful offices near Soho, this Executive Assistant position is ideal for someone who thrives in a fast-paced, team-first environment where excellence and discretion are second nature.

This is not your typical EA role. You'll be at the very heart of the firm's capital formation efforts—supporting an intellectually curious, driven and supportive team as they partner with some of the world's most innovative technology-focused investors and entrepreneurs.

The Role:

Supporting senior leaders within the Capital Markets Group, your role will be varied, proactive and truly valued. You'll manage complex calendars across global time zones, coordinate travel (always with a plan B in mind), and be trusted to handle high-level client interactions with first-class care and poise. A large part of this role also involves contributing to a longer-term, strategic view—helping institutionalise investor engagement processes, track relationships in Salesforce, and provide vital administrative project support across the team.

You'll work closely with a brilliant Senior EA and enjoy the camaraderie of a supportive and well-respected London office. Flexibility and responsiveness (even out of hours from time to time) will be key, as will your natural discretion, ability to manage competing priorities and genuine interest in the world of private capital.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Own and manage multiple busy diaries and meeting schedules across international time zones
  • Seamless coordination of complex, ever-changing travel itineraries (domestic and international)
  • Proactive upkeep of meeting notes, contact information, and investor data in Salesforce
  • Internal and external meeting coordination, including prep materials and follow-up actions
  • Team event planning and support, including off-sites and strategic sessions
  • Monthly expense processing and ad-hoc reporting
  • Provide wider administrative and project support to the Capital Markets team
  • Act as a key liaison across the business, building strong relationships with internal stakeholders
About You:
  • Minimum of 4-5 years' experience in a senior-level EA or administrative role—from VC, PE, Private Wealth, Financial Consulting or top-tier Banking
  • Naturally proactive, adaptable and quietly confident—able to think ahead and stay two steps in front
  • Poised, polished and trustworthy—someone who builds rapport with ease and can handle sensitive information with care
  • Detail-oriented, organised and highly efficient—able to prioritise and pivot at speed
  • Tech-savvy—comfortable with Microsoft Office, with a working knowledge of Salesforce (or willingness to learn)
  • Calm under pressure and solutions-focused—someone who takes pride in their work, no matter how big or small the task
  • A real team player with a positive mindset and a desire to contribute to something meaningful
